LeetCode 3761. 镜像对之间最小绝对距离 (多算法优化版)
LeetCode 3761. 镜像对之间最小绝对距离 (多算法优化版)前言本文针对 LeetCode 3761. 镜像对之间最小绝对距离 题目,进行全面、细致的技术解析,包含题目拆解、多种解题思路推导、多版可直接运行代码实现、示例验证、复杂度对比及边界拓展,贴合 CSDN 技术博客高分标准(逻辑清晰、格式规范、内容详实、重点突出、可直接复用),助力开发者快速掌握解题核心,规避常见坑点,同时了解不同算法的适用场景。题目概述题目描述(清晰拆解)给定一个整数数组 nums,定义「镜像对」为满足以下两个条件的下标 (i, j):下标约束:0 ≤ i j nums.length(确保 i 在 j 之前,避免重复计算);镜像约束:reverse(nums[i]) == nums[j],其中 reverse(x) 表示将整数 x 的数字反转后形成的整数(反转后自动忽略前导零,例如 reverse(120) = 21,reverse(0) = 0)。题目要求:返回任意镜像对的下标之间的最小绝对距离(abs(i - j));若数组中不存在任何镜像对,返回 -1。示例深度解析(贴合刷题场景)示例 1:输入 nums = [12,21,45,33,54],输出 1解析:数组中存在两个镜像对,分别是 (0, 1)
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2528736.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!